Drifting Away
Your body is in my bedroom
But not your heart
It is out exploring for a new adventure
A new, more exciting adventure
I told myself that a person cannot be a home
But then I met you
You became my home
And I never want to leave
But now your heart strives for something else
And I can’t even be mad at you
Because honestly if I were you
I’d want something more exciting too
I guess I just believed your lies that you would never leave me
So go find something that gives you butterflies again
Once you get tired of that as well
I will be here waiting for you
Which sounds sort of miserable and desperate
But once I found my home
I never want to leave it
